Baton Rouge rapper Young Ready dead

Louisiana is mourning one of its own.

Young Ready, a rapper and owner of record label Bow Entertainment, was shot and killed in Bogalusa, Louisiana, on Tuesday afternoon on the north side of town, along with another man, police confirmed to Baton Rouge’s WAFB-TV.


Born Shannen Hudson, Young Ready was 31. “Ready’s music was the voice of the streets of Louisiana and other areas,” Kaleel Cain, Young Ready’s social network promoter, told reporters. “He will be truly missed.” The other victim, Jare Stevenson, was 28.

According to Bogalusa police they have no suspects but are continuing to investigate. Fans paid their respects via Twitter.
